What Types of Work and Facilities Can Cardiovascular ICU Registered Nurses Expect in Baltimore, MD?

As a Registered Nurse specializing in Cardiovascular ICU within Baltimore, Maryland, you can expect to engage in a dynamic and fulfilling range of work opportunities at leading healthcare facilities, including esteemed institutions like Johns Hopkins Hospital and the University of Maryland Medical Center. In this high-acuity setting, you’ll be responsible for delivering critical care to patients recovering from heart surgery, managing complex cardiac conditions, and utilizing advanced technologies for patient monitoring and treatment. Your role will involve close collaboration with multidisciplinary teams to develop and implement individualized care plans, providing education and support to families during challenging times. Travel RN CVICU jobs at Sentara Norfolk General Hospital in Norfolk, Virginia let you advance your cardiac care skills in a thriving coastal city. In the Cardiac Care Unit (CICU), you will care for patients undergoing cardiac procedures, sepsis, congestive heart failure, and pulmonary hypertension, with a nurse-to-patient ratio of 1:2. The unit utilizes advanced devices including LVAD, Impella, ventilators, continuous renal replacement therapy (CRRT), Swan-Ganz catheters, Cortak, and NICCOM. What types of experience are required or preferred for a CVICU Travel job in Baltimore?

Candidates for a Cardiovascular ICU Registered Nurse travel position in Baltimore typically need extensive experience in critical care, specifically with cardiac patients, as well as proficiency in complex monitoring and intervention techniques. Additionally, familiarity with advanced technologies, such as intra-aortic balloon pumps and ventilators, is often preferred to ensure high-quality patient care.

What things should a Travel Cardiovascular ICU RN look for in a new position?

A travel Cardiovascular ICU Registered Nurse should prioritize facilities with a strong support system, ensuring adequate orientation and resources to adapt quickly to new environments. It’s also essential to consider the patient-to-nurse ratio and the overall caseload to maintain quality care. Finally, reviewing the contract terms for travel stipends and benefits can significantly impact job satisfaction and financial security.
